In that case, the Kickers mentioned above are a nice option. You have six speakers total (the front two are wired together on each side). Sometimes putting both the door and dash on a singe amp channel can make the dash speakers way too loud compared to the doors. You can offset that using resistors somewhat and play with the load on each speaker.
Another way, which I like better, is to use a six channel amp and run new wires to each speaker. That way you can use the gain controls in the amp to balance the output. Even better, it makes it very easy to decide to add a small DSP and get full control over everything.
